Ireland Ambassador Out & About!

Southern 100 Marshals Association’s latest Ambassador, Uel Irwin has been busy spreading ‘the word’ on recruiting marshals to assist at this year’s races on the Colas Billown Course, the Blackford’s Pre-TT Classic Road Races in May, and the Isle of Man Steam Packet Company Southern 100 Road Races in July.

Two of his recent venues have been in Ballymoney where he called in to Ducati & Suzuki dealers Millsport Motorcycles who kindly agreed to display the Southern 100 Marshals Association poster and flyers.

Triumph mounted Uel then spent some time at the Ballymoney Motorcycle Show promoted by the Mid Antrim 150 Club where he met up with MCUI – Ulster Centre Official Wesley Grace.

Chief Marshal, Miles Corlett said: ‘Uel is doing an excellent job publicising our need for marshals to ensure we can run our two races as planned. I am pleased to say we are receiving some response to his efforts.

‘All marshals will receive a warm welcome at Billown and we look forward to welcoming back familiar faces and greeting new ones in the near future.’
